Section 46.1 - General provisions

For the purpose of enforcement of article 5 of the Agriculture and Markets Law, except where in conflict with the statutes of the State or with the provisions of this Part or any other Part of this Title, the commissioner hereby adopts the following as the program for the control and eradication of brucellosis:

(a) The Uniform Methods and Rules for Brucellosis Eradication(effective July 1, 1986; U.S. Government Printing Office, Washington, DC 20402); and
(b) Title 9 of the Code of Federal Regulations (reissued as of January 1, 1988; U.S. Government Printing Office, Washington, DC 20402) part 51, containing the Federal definitions and standards for Animals Destroyed Because of Brucellosis at pages 109-116, and part 78, entitled Brucellosis, at pages 173-208.

Copies of the Uniform Methods and Rules for Brucellosis Eradication and of title 9 of the Code of Federal Regulations are maintained in a file at the Department of Agriculture and Markets, Division of Animal Industry, Capital Plaza, One Winners Circle, Albany, NY 12235, and at the Department of State, 162 Washington Avenue, Albany, NY 12231, and are available for public inspection and copying during regular business hours.
